当前位置: 首页> 默认分类> 正文

AMP页面集成教程

AMP(Accelerated Mobile Pages)页面是一种经过精心设计和优化的网页,旨在提供更快的移动设备加载速度和更好的用户体验。以下是关于如何集成AMP页面的教程:

1. 理解AMP页面的基本构成

AMP页面由HTML、CSS和JavaScript组成,但受到一些限制和规范,以确保快速加载和良好的性能。AMPHTML是一种特殊的HTML标记,具有一些自定义标签和属性,旨在提高页面性能。AMPCSS是用于样式的特殊CSS规范,具有一些限制,但它的目标是确保页面加载速度快,不会导致闪烁或延迟加载。AMPJavaScript通常包括一些JavaScript,但它们必须受到限制,以确保不会减慢加载速度。

2. 配置文档类型和头部信息

在创建AMP页面之前,需要将页面的文档类型设置为AMPHTML,并填写正文内容。这意味着你需要使用正确的AMPHTML标记。head部分也基本相同,但需要注意的是,字符集meta标签必须要放在head的第一个位置,并且需要声明一个link标签,表示你需要一个基本的版本页面。

3. 使用内嵌样式而非外部引用

CSS必须内嵌并具有大小限值,以减少HTTP请求。在AMPHTML页面中,只允许内嵌样式。与大多数网页相比,这一限制可从关键渲染路径中移除1个或多个HTTP请求。另外,内嵌样式表最大为50KB。

4. 优化图像和外部资源

图片、广告或iframe等外部资源必须在HTML中声明其大小,以便AMP可以在资源下载前确定每个元素的大小和位置。AMP不必等待所有资源都下载完成就可以直接加载页面布局。AMP将文档布局与资源布局脱钩,使得布局整个文档(包括字体)只需要一个HTTP请求。

5. 利用AMP缓存服务

AMP页面通常受益于AMP缓存服务,这是一种将页面缓存到Google服务器的服务。这可以显著提高页面的加载速度,并确保它们在全球范围内都能够快速加载。

6. 定期测试和监控性能

为了确保AMP页面继续提供出色的用户体验,需要定期测试和监控页面的性能。这包括确保页面遵循AMP项目的规范,使用正确的AMPHTML标记和AMPCSS规范,以及仅在必要时使用AMPJavaScript。

结论

通过遵循上述步骤,你可以成功地将AMP页面集成到你的网站中,并享受到更快的加载速度和更好的用户体验带来的好处。